UNITED STATES PATENT ()FFICE ALBERT PATITZ, OF MERIDEN, CONNECTICUT, ASSIGNOR TO THE BRADLEY & HUBBARD MANUFACTURING COMPANY, OF SAME PLACE.
DESIGN FOR A HOLDER FOR LAMP-FOUNTS.
SPECIFICATION forming part of Design No. 24,131, dated March 19, 1895.
Application filed February 18, 1895. Serial N0. 538,907. Term ofpatent 8% years.
'lo otZZ whom it may concern.-
Be it kn own that LALBERT PATITZ, of Meriden,in the county of New Haven and State of Connecticut, have invented a new Design for a Lamp-FountHolder, (Case D and I do hereby declare the following, when taken in connection with the accompanying drawings and the letters of reference marked thereon, to be a full, clear, and exact description of the same, and which said drawings constitute part of this specification, and represent, in-
Figure 1, a side view of a lamp-fount holder embodying my design; Fig. 2, an under side view thereof.
This invention relates to a design for a lampfount holder, and the design consists in the configuration and ornamentation asshown in the accompanying illustrations.
In general outline the fount-holder is bowlshaped. Its lower portion, which is somewhat flattened, has a series of outwardly curved foliations A, alternating with sections of lattice-work B, surmounted by inverse scrolls 0.
Above these alternating lattice-work sections and foliations, and forming a somewhat ab- 25 rupt upward curve, therefrom, is an elaborate interlaced scroll and leaf ornamentation D, surrounding and overlapping a plain shieldlike surface E, and also inclosing an alternating rose and leaf ornament F, this scheme of 3) ornamentation being surmounted by a plain band Gr, having a rib H at its upper end, forming the upper configuration of the fountholder, all as shown in the accompanying illustrations.
I claim- The design for a lamp-fount holder as herein described and shown in the accompanying illustrations.
